Rachel Cook

Rachel Cook

Rachel Cook's Rating: 9.30/10info

Based on 65 votes from Hotness Rater voters

Won Against

  • Petra Němcová
    9.64/10
    Christina Ricci
    9.60/10
    Elle MacPherson
    9.57/10
  • Georgia May Foote
    9.56/10
    Jaimie Alexander  The Last Stand  Germany Premiere 1/21/13
    9.24/10
    Hailey Clauson
    9.22/10
  • Taylor Godfrey
    9.18/10
    Sabine Jemeljanova
    9.18/10
    Ashleigh Brewer
    9.17/10
  • Maja Krag
    9.15/10
    Ellen Petri
    9.15/10
    Tess Homann
    9.14/10

Lost Against

  • Ryan Newman
    Unrated
  • Kelly Rohrbach
    Unrated
  • Berit Birkeland
    Unrated